What is Simple Practice?

Simple Practice is a practice management software designed for health and wellness professionals, such as therapists, counselors, and social workers. It offers tools for scheduling appointments, managing client records, processing payments, telehealth sessions, and handling documentation. The platform helps streamline administrative tasks so practitioners can focus more on client care. Simple Practice is popular for its user-friendly interface and compliance with privacy regulations such as HIPAA.

What are some common challenges faced by practitioners using SimplePractice in their daily workflow?

Practitioners using SimplePractice often encounter challenges such as adapting to new digital documentation processes, staying compliant with privacy regulations like HIPAA, and efficiently managing scheduling and billing within the platform. Integrating SimplePractice with existing workflows and ensuring all team members are properly trained can require an initial investment of time. However, once accustomed, many users find that the platform streamlines administrative tasks and improves client communication.

What is the difference between Simple Practice vs Therapy Notes?

FeatureSimple PracticeTherapy Notes
Primary UsePractice management and client schedulingNote-taking and documentation for therapy sessions
CredentialsRequires licensing for practice managementRequires licensing for mental health professionals
Work EnvironmentClinics, private practices, telehealthTherapists, counselors, mental health providers
Industry UsageWidely used in healthcare and mental health practicesPrimarily used by mental health professionals

Simple Practice is a comprehensive practice management platform that includes scheduling, billing, and telehealth features, while Therapy Notes focuses specifically on note-taking, documentation, and compliance for mental health providers. Both are popular in the mental health industry, but they serve different primary functions.
